One deciding factor to which type you will need is the clearance to combustibles around your appliance. A wood burning flue cannot run horizontally , only the stove pipe and the snout of a Tee is allowed to.

The horizontal portion of the pipe should rise not less than one -quarter inch to the linear foot, to insure a good draft. You should not pass a stove pipe through a combustible wall for a hook-up with a chimney flue. By foam insulation, are you referring to closed cell urethane foam sprayed to the underside of the roof deck? In that case, yes, I think that would work.
